#3196f0 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#3196f0 is composed of 19.2% red, 58.8% green and 94.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 79.6% cyan, 37.5% magenta, 0% yellow and 5.9% black. It has a hue angle of 208.3 degrees, a saturation of 86.4% and a lightness of 56.7%. #3196f0 color hex could be obtained by blending #62ffff with #002de1. Closest websafe color is: #3399ff.

#3196f0 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#3196f0 has RGB values of R:49, G:150, B:240 and CMYK values of C:0.8, M:0.38, Y:0, K:0.06. Its decimal value is 3249904.
